Classic Vactions - Classic Europe 2008 - (Page 10) Salzburg HOTEL SCHLOSS FUSCHL Legendary 15th-century castle — for wellness and golf • Originally built in 1450, this restored castle offers opulent accommodations on Lake Fuschl, 12 miles east of Salzburg. • Guestrooms with lake or park views are distributed among the castle. Tower suites are styled with Old Masters paintings. • Guests can play a nine-hole golf course, relax on a sun deck, dine at three restaurants, or enjoy the spacious Schloss Fuschl Beauty SPA.
